#operation-pitting

[ follow ]
www.theguardian.com
1 week ago
Privacy professionals

Afghan family refused UK visas to join son, 13, evacuated from Kabul

The Home Office rejected a visa application from a family in Afghanistan seeking to reunite with their son evacuated to the UK. [ more ]
[ Load more ]